mixture. One example of a homogeneous mixture is air. Air is a homogeneous mixture of gases. Another example of a homogeneous mixture can be seen when you mix a spoonful of table salt or sugar into a glass of water because either the sugar or salt dissolves. If you were to mix dirt or sand and water, a heterogeneous mixture will be formed, not a homogeneous one. (Stewart 2014) A heterogeneous mixture is made up of a non-uniform composition.
